IMD Warns of Rain, Snow, Dense Fog Across North India Amid Multiple Western Disturbances
- •The IMD forecasts a prolonged spell of unsettled weather for north and northwest India, including rain, snowfall, thunderstorms, hail, and persistent fog.
- •Three western disturbances will impact the western Himalayan region, bringing scattered to widespread rain and snow to Jammu-Kashmir, Ladakh, Gilgit, Baltistan, Muzaffarabad, Himachal Pradesh, and Uttarakhand.
- •Uttar Pradesh is under a warning for isolated light rainfall, thunderstorms, lightning, gusty winds, and isolated hailstorm activity, especially in east Uttar Pradesh.
- •Dense to very dense fog is expected to persist in Punjab, Haryana, Chandigarh, Uttar Pradesh, and Rajasthan on February 4, and in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and, Delhi, west Uttar Pradesh, and Madhya Pradesh until February 5.
- •Delhi NCR will experience partly cloudy skies with moderate to dense fog in the mornings from February 4-6, along with strong surface winds on February 6.
Why It Matters: North India faces a week of severe weather, including rain, snow, and dense fog, due to multiple western disturbances.
